We are making Natilla for a branch activity. It is kind of like pudding but denser. We made it at a member’s house. At first it is easy to stir then it hits a point and becomes really hard to stir.

Every year on the 7th and 8th of December they have what is called "Noche de Velas" (Night of the candles) and it is really pretty. Everyone makes colorful decorations, puts them in the street and then puts candles inside of the decorations. All the streets are lit up and it is really cool.
